Job Description
Expert Fullstack Engineer (Remote | Contract/Freelance)
We are looking for an Expert Fullstack Engineer to join our client's team on a contract/freelance basis. This role involves leading complex engineering projects, driving technical excellence, and mentoring junior developers while working with modern technologies.
Responsibilities:
- Lead fullstack development projects from conception to delivery
- Develop and maintain scalable applications using:
- Infrastructure: Azure App Service, Azure Function Apps, Azure Topics + Queues
- Backend: .NET Core, MVC, EntityFramework 6/Core, EF Migrations, EF Code-First
- Frontend: React, JavaScript/TypeScript, Redux
- Improve and integrate brownfield and legacy systems
- Collaborate with engineering and product teams to solve technical challenges
- Mentor junior engineers and contribute to team growth
- Enhance development processes, systems, and technologies
Requirements:
- 5+ years of fullstack engineering experience
- Proven ability to lead development projects
- Strong understanding of software architecture, design patterns, and best practices
- Excellent problem-solving and communication skills
- Experience working with distributed teams and agile methodologies
This is a fully remote, contract/freelance role. If you are a results-driven engineer who thrives in a fast-paced environment, we’d love to hear from you.